BERSHKA presents a new chapter of its SERIES line, titled “Own Your Power.”
The campaign, directed by Simon Cahn, unfolds as a series of three video trailers for imaginary films. Each one carries the same core message: “Own Your Power.” These posts will be revealed over the coming weeks, building anticipation for new product drops.
The collection’s color palette moves between dusty pinks, greys, black, white, and metallic shades. The fabrics are the main focus, featuring washed cotton, denim with velvet or sequin finishes, faux leather, and rhinestones applied to everything from t-shirts to skirts. The goal is to create contrast and volume.
This first installment focuses on two distinct trends. The first, “Dark Goth,” includes faux leather minidresses, velvet flared jeans, and tops with chain straps. The second, “Preppy Cute,” offers balloon silhouettes, cotton sets with rhinestones, and a trompe-l’oeil bra top that plays with the classic preppy look. Accessories like crystal tiaras, bow-shaped earrings, and fur scarves complete the vision.
The collection is available now in select stores and online.
